A dielectric substance that doesn’t function as an electrical conductor can be substantially polarised by the electric field. Dielectric materials cannot conduct electricity in the presence of an applied electric field, but their internal electric charge can change from its equilibrium state. Electrical polarisation is the name given to the modification. Permanent electrical dipole moments, which are capable of dividing positive and negative electric charges, exist in dielectric materials.

Many display applications, including LCD, LED, OLED, and others, require dielectrics. A low-dielectric material has a dielectric constant that is lower than that of other materials and typically consists of a mixture of conducting, electrically weak insulating elements. To minimize electrical power loss, these are typically recommended for high-power or high-frequency applications.

Challenges:

In the upcoming years, fluctuating patterns in the price of raw materials are predicted to limit the market size for low-dielectric materials. The main raw ingredients utilized to create low-dielectric materials are fluoropolymers, modified polyphenylene ether, polyimide, cyanate ester, liquid crystal polymer, and cyclic olefin copolymer. Geopolitical tensions and price fluctuations are expected to limit market expansion in the next years because the products are dependent on crude oil.

Recent Developments:

  • In November 2021, Arkema created three new PRO14729, PRO14730, PRO14731 ultra-low loss materials for RF applications. These novel materials were created in response to the rising demand for extremely low-power electronic applications.
  • In February 2021, a novel type of cyclic olefin copolymer with stereoregular properties and unrivalled heat, chemical, and bending resistances was introduced by Zeon Corporation. The new product is anticipated to meet the needs of regional Asian Pacific electrical component producers.
